钟二网络头像

钟二网络

探索SQL查询技巧、Linux系统运维以及Web开发前沿技术,提供一站式的学习体验

  • 文章92531
  • 阅读1021079
首页 Linux 正文内容

Linux系统mail删除邮件

钟逸 Linux 2024-05-18 13:32:42 39

**mailx命令**

删除邮件最常用的命令是mailx。基本语法如下:

mailx -d <邮件编号>

例如,要删除邮件编号为10的邮件,可以使用以下命令:

mailx -d 10

**其他删除命令**

除了mailx命令,还有其他命令可以删除邮件。其中包括:

- **rmmail**:类似于mailx -d,但语法更简单。

rmmail <邮件编号>

- **delmail**:一个更直观的命令。

delmail <邮件编号>

- **/bin/rm -f /var/mail/<用户名>/<邮件文件名>**:直接删除邮件文件。

**注意:**此 不建议使用,因为它可能会导致邮件索引损坏。

**删除所有邮件**

要删除所有邮件,可以使用以下命令:

rm -f /var/mail/<用户名>/<目录下的所有邮件文件>

**注意:**此 将永久删除所有邮件,包括未读邮件。

**删除未读邮件**

要删除所有未读邮件,可以使用以下命令:

mailx -d -u

rm -f /var/mail/<用户名>/<目录下的所有未读邮件文件>

**注意事项**

- 确保您删除了正确的邮件,因为删除操作无法撤消。

- 如果您使用的是IMAP邮件服务器,删除的邮件也会从服务器上删除。

- 如果您删除了重要邮件,可以尝试从邮件备份中恢复。

文章目录
    搜索